A significant reduction in dependencies, and whereas snowpack is no longer under active development, vite is.

Ref. https://dev.to/fredkschott/5-more-things-i-learned-building-snowpack-to-20-000-stars-5dc9

To be honest, I'm not sure where Snowpack goes from here. I burnt out on it at the end of last year, and haven't found the energy to return. Usage and downloads began to trend down and the community has gotten quieter.

At the same time, Vite (that Snowpack alternative that now powers SvelteKit) is taking off. To their credit, they do a lot of things really well. The good news is that two tools are very similar and easy to switch out. Even Astro is experimenting with moving from Snowpack to Vite in a future release.
